In full Busan has 7 community shorelines, which Each and every have lifeguards in the course of the swimming year and also other facilities. Swimming is just allowed during summer, from late June to August.

For sheer comfort Seomyeon, the commercial Centre of the town, is on the intersection of the two most important subway strains and is particularly closer for the airport. Lion Hotel is a great possibility in his community.

Not a great deal a popular temple in Busan, just one which has incredible sights and is a serene spot. We identified Baengnyeonsa Temple immediately after going for walks up the hill from the Huinyeoul Coastal Tunnel and were being drawn to its steep hillside actions and brightly coloured lanterns.

A day journey to Gyeongju from Busan is an amazing approach to check out one among South Korea?�s most historically wealthy towns. It?�s jam packed with ancient temples, royal tombs, and archaeological websites with UNESCO Globe Heritage position. 

Be aware that a lot of the seafood continues to be alive (a wet sector) and chances are you'll encounter the likes of octopuses and crabs seeking to escape Therefore if this is likely to upset you, it is best to stop Bujeon Sector.

Considered one of Busan?�s very best shorelines and prime food and consume Places, Gwangalli is also one of South Korea?�s premier Beach front resorts. Gwangalli Beach front is usually a sandy shore stretching almost one.5km alongside the Busan coastline ??in a very phrase, heaven!
